Introduction:

In the ever-evolving landscape of software development, the relationship between manual testing and automation has become increasingly pivotal. At GroTechMinds Software Ltd, we recognize the synergies between these two testing methodologies and champion a comprehensive approach that leverages the strengths of both. In this exploration, we delve into the symbiotic relationship of manual testing and automation, highlighting the importance of each in ensuring the quality and reliability of software products.

Understanding Manual Testing:

Manual testing, a fundamental aspect of quality assurance, involves human intervention to meticulously assess an application's functionality, user interface, and overall user experience. At GroTechMinds, we view manual testing as an art that goes beyond just finding bugs; it's about understanding the intricacies of user interactions, identifying potential edge cases, and ensuring the software aligns seamlessly with user expectations.

The Human Touch in Manual Testing:

While automation testing tools have streamlined many aspects of the testing process, the human touch in manual testing remains irreplaceable. Manual testers at GroTechMinds bring a nuanced understanding to the testing process, addressing scenarios where automation may fall short. This includes subjective assessments of user interfaces, exploratory testing to uncover unforeseen issues, and adaptability to changing requirements.

Learning the Craft: Manual Testing at GroTechMinds:

For those aspiring to master the craft of manual testing, GroTechMinds offers a structured learning path. Our comprehensive manual testing courses cover everything from the fundamentals of testing to advanced techniques, empowering testers to become adept at identifying issues that might escape automated scripts. The emphasis is not just on finding defects but on understanding the entire software development lifecycle.

The Rise of Automation:

Automation testing, epitomized by tools like Selenium, has revolutionized the testing landscape by providing rapid and repeatable testing processes. Automated scripts can efficiently execute repetitive test cases, ensuring faster feedback during development cycles and freeing up manual testers to focus on more complex and creative aspects of testing.

Achieving Harmony: Integrating Manual and Automated Testing:

GroTechMinds advocates for a harmonious integration of manual and automated testing. While automation excels in repetitive tasks, regression testing, and load testing, manual testing thrives in exploratory testing, usability assessments, and scenarios that require a human's cognitive abilities. The synergy between the two methodologies creates a robust testing framework that addresses a broad spectrum of testing needs.

Key Components of GroTechMinds' Testing Approach:

  • Strategic Test Planning:

    • Our testing approach begins with meticulous planning, identifying areas where automation can maximize efficiency and where manual testing can provide invaluable insights.

  • Efficient Automation:

    • Automated scripts are developed and deployed for repetitive and time-consuming tasks, ensuring rapid and consistent test execution.

  • Human-Centric Manual Testing:

    • Manual testers at GroTechMinds focus on exploratory testing, usability assessments, and real-world scenarios that require a human touch.

  • Continuous Learning and Adaptability:

    • The testing landscape evolves, and GroTechMinds prioritizes continuous learning, ensuring our testing practices stay at the forefront of industry trends.

Conclusion:

At GroTechMinds Software Ltd, we view the relationship between manual testing and automation not as a dichotomy but as a symbiotic partnership. Each methodology has its strengths, and when combined strategically, they create a testing ecosystem that ensures software quality, reliability, and a superior user experience. Aspiring testers can embark on a learning journey with GroTechMinds, mastering both manual and automation testing to become versatile professionals in the dynamic field of software quality assurance. Embrace the harmony of manual and automated testing with GroTechMinds and elevate your testing expertise.